Phrasal Verbs with WEAR
wear off
to gradually decrease, disappear, or stop
The effects of the drug will start to wear off soon.
wear out
to make someone feel extremely tired
The past few days had really worn me out.
wear out
to be used until no longer in good condition
The children have all worn out their shoes.
wear down
to gradually make someone weaker or less determined
All the stress is beginning to wear him down.
wear on
to pass very slowly
We were feeling more tired as the night wore on.
